This painting/print views Browns island and Rangitoto island from east Auckland - looking out across the Tamaki strait. The Tamaki Strait is one of several passes between the islands of the inner Hauraki Gulf, near the entrance of Waitematā Harbour just off Auckland city (in New Zealand). This stretch of water separates the North Island (mainland) from Waiheke Island, east of Auckland city.

Perhaps my favourite bird - the Tui are boisterous, and widespread in both forest and suburbia. From a distance they seem black but seen closer and in a good light the Tui have a blue, green and bronze iridescent sheen, with distinctive white tufts at their throat. They can be heard singing complex songs - notes interspersed with coughs, grunts and wheezes. Listening to their many songs is a pleasure and watching them in flight, with their bodies slanting in short glides - a joy.

For me Kowhai are bells that cheerfully herald the coming of summer. Pictured here with a back drop of Ponui island with a definitive pacific palette of colour caught in strong southern hemisphere light. The kowhai is a native New Zealand tree and our unofficial national flower. Well known for their brilliant yellow flowers that appear in abundance in spring, kowhai provide a feast for New Zealand native birds such as the Tui, Bellbird and New Zealand pigeon the Kereru.
